首页 > 2019年02月28日 > 全部分享
promisify,promisifyAll,promise.all实现原理
1.promisify function toPrimisify (fn){ return function (...args){ return new Promise(function(resolve,reject){ fn(...args,function(err,data){ err?reje ...
分类:其他   时间:2019-02-28 22:55:16    收藏:0  评论:0  赞:0  阅读:421
java重载和重写
重载(Overloading) (1) 方法重载是让类以统一的方式处理不同类型数据的一种手段。多个同名函数同时存在,具有不同的参数个数/类型。 重载Overloading是一个类中多态性的一种表现。 (2) Java的方法重载,就是在类中可以创建多个方法,它们具有相同的名字,但具有不同的参数和不同的 ...
分类:编程语言   时间:2019-02-28 22:55:01    收藏:0  评论:0  赞:0  阅读:141
Kafka命令行操作及常用API
一、Kafka命令行操作 1.查看当前集群已存在的主题 bin/kafka-topic.sh --zookeeper hd09-01:2181 --list 2.创建主题 bin/kafka-topic.sh --zookeeper hd09-01:2181 --create --relicatio ...
分类:Windows开发   时间:2019-02-28 22:54:29    收藏:0  评论:0  赞:0  阅读:268
开发小结-业务管理类
本篇文章关注于编程实践中的相关流程设计内容,内容来源自己过去的工作总结。 业务流程设计 越复杂流程,越容易出错。为了减少出错的情况,需要提取并且封装通用逻辑,用一个易于理解的名字来对外提供服务。在业务不同抽象层级上,干各自职责对应的事情。 前后台交互的流程越多,需要维护的状态就越多,出现问题的概率就 ...
分类:其他   时间:2019-02-28 22:53:54    收藏:0  评论:0  赞:0  阅读:155
gitlab的完全卸载
一:先停止gitlab gitlab-ctl stop 二:卸载gitlab部分(之前我是rpm安装的,这里rpm卸载) rpm -e gitlab-ce 三:发现系统进程还有一个gitlab的进程 之后kill -9 607(进程号) 四: 删除所有包含gitlab的文件及目录 find / -n ...
分类:其他   时间:2019-02-28 22:53:13    收藏:0  评论:0  赞:0  阅读:192
模板 - 字符串 - 字符串匹配
KMP - 一对一 字典树 AC自动机 ...
分类:其他   时间:2019-02-28 22:51:42    收藏:0  评论:0  赞:0  阅读:174
MySQL事务
一、事务介绍 在MySQL中的事务是由存储引擎实现的,下面主要对InnoDB存储引擎中的事务进行说明。 事务处理可以用来维护数据库的完整性,保证成批的 SQL 语句要么全部执行,要么全部不执行。 事务用来管理DDL、DML、DCL操作,比如 insert、update、delete 语句,默认是自动 ...
分类:数据库技术   时间:2019-02-28 22:47:20    收藏:0  评论:0  赞:0  阅读:199
CDH 集群机器上部署 Jupyter notebook 使用 Pyspark 读取 Hive 数据库
开始直接在 CDH Pyspark 的环境里面运行 Ipython 。 In [3]: spark.sql('show databases').show()+ +|databaseName|+ +| default|+ + 可以用看到,我们直接使用这个配置去读取 hive 数据库并不能获得我们想要的 ...
分类:数据库技术   时间:2019-02-28 22:44:37    收藏:0  评论:0  赞:0  阅读:566
oracle 存储过程(分析理解)
我的理解 比较简单(仅供参考) 存储过程就相当于java里面的方法 简单讲就是一串代码能够实现某个特定的功能,想要使用这个方法直接调用方法名就能够使用他的功能,这就是方法 oracle 存储过程也相当于是写方法来调用 用图片的形式来解释 通俗易懂 有中文解释 1.无参存储过程 or replace一 ...
分类:数据库技术   时间:2019-02-28 22:44:03    收藏:0  评论:0  赞:0  阅读:159
BZOJ1233 [Usaco2009Open]干草堆tower[贪心+单调队列优化]
地址 很巧妙的一道题。不再是决策点以dp值中一部分含j项为维护对象,而是通过维护条件来获取决策。 首先有个贪心策略,让底层的宽度尽可能小,才能让高度尽可能高。所以应该倒着dp,表示堆$i~n$的最高高度$f[i]$,同时这种最值应来源于之后的j,要在设一个$g[i]$表示以i为底层,最窄的宽度。这个 ...
分类:其他   时间:2019-02-28 22:43:45    收藏:0  评论:0  赞:0  阅读:202
STL - bitset
STL - bitset 小结 声明: 申请对象以及初始化: bitset<n> b; b有n位,每位都为0 bitset<n> b(u); b是unsigned long型u的一个副本 bitset<n> b(s); b是string对象s中含有的位串的副本 bitset<n> b(s, pos, ...
分类:其他   时间:2019-02-28 22:43:22    收藏:0  评论:0  赞:0  阅读:161
永磁直流电机模型
载流导体在磁场中的受力是: 是磁通量 是通过导体的电流 ...
分类:其他   时间:2019-02-28 22:42:56    收藏:0  评论:0  赞:0  阅读:186
1045 快速排序 (25 分)
著名的快速排序算法里有一个经典的划分过程:我们通常采用某种方法取一个元素作为主元,通过交换,把比主元小的元素放到它的左边,比主元大的元素放到它的右边。 给定划分后的 N 个互不相同的正整数的排列,请问有多少个元素可能是划分前选取的主元? 例如给定 $N = 5$, 排列是1、3、2、4、5。则: 1 ...
分类:编程语言   时间:2019-02-28 22:42:40    收藏:0  评论:0  赞:0  阅读:220
随机森林算法梳理
恢复内容开始 随机森林算法梳理 1. 集成学习概念 通过构建并结合多个学习器来完成学习任务,有时也被称为多分类器系统、基于委员会的学习等 2. 个体学习器概念 通常由一个现有的算法从训练数据产生的基学习器。 3. boosting bagging boosting: 是一族可将弱学习器提升为强学习器 ...
分类:编程语言   时间:2019-02-28 22:42:21    收藏:0  评论:0  赞:0  阅读:288
分布式Session一致性解决方案有哪些?
1.使用cookie代替session(不安全,不推荐使用) 2.使用数据库存储session(效率低,不推荐使用) 3.使用nginx反向代理ip绑定方法,同一个ip只能在同一台服务器上进行访问(不推荐,相当于没有集群)。 4.使用Spring-Session框架,相当于把session缓存到re ...
分类:其他   时间:2019-02-28 22:41:55    收藏:0  评论:0  赞:0  阅读:196
Java1.7 HashMap 实现原理和源码分析
HashMap 源码分析是面试中常考的一项,下面一篇文章讲得很好,特地转载过来。 本文转自:https://www.cnblogs.com/chengxiao/p/6059914.html 参考博客:https://liuyanzhao.com/7656.html 哈希表(hash table)也叫 ...
分类:编程语言   时间:2019-02-28 22:41:35    收藏:0  评论:0  赞:0  阅读:174
PHP错误处理 - 跟踪代码调用
#开发过程中,修改代码或者调试代码,想知道问题出现在哪里,往往是一步步的去排除问题。利用debug_backtrace整个过程的调用过程,并能回溯到最开始调用的地方,便于开发和排查。#说明: debug_backtrace ([ int $options = DEBUG_BACKTRACE_PROV... ...
分类:Web开发   时间:2019-02-28 22:41:16    收藏:0  评论:0  赞:0  阅读:175
SSD
https://blog.csdn.net/WZZ18191171661/article/details/79444217 论文题目:SSD: Single Shot MultiBox Detector 论文链接:论文链接 论文代码:Caffe代码点击此处 This results in a sig ...
分类:其他   时间:2019-02-28 22:40:58    收藏:0  评论:0  赞:0  阅读:163
http
1.URL 1.1概念 1)URL,Uniform Resource Locator,统一资源定位符,是互联网上标准资源的地址 2)URL的一般形式: 协议:常见为http、FTP、https 主机:指服务器的域名或ip地址 端口:如果没有指明端口号,则http默认是80,https默认是443 路 ...
分类:Web开发   时间:2019-02-28 22:40:39    收藏:0  评论:0  赞:0  阅读:160
前端面试题2019.02.28
1、用 js 写出几种去除 string 空格的方法。 (1)、使用js循环 (2)使用正则 (3)使用JQ 2、如何获取浏览器URL中查询字符串中的参数? 3、比较 typeof 与 instanceof ? 相同点:都常用来判断一个变量是否为空,或者是什么类型的。 不同点:tyoeof返回字符串 ...
分类:其他   时间:2019-02-28 22:40:09    收藏:0  评论:0  赞:0  阅读:184
1096条   上一页 1 2 3 4 5 ... 55 下一页
关于我们 - 联系我们 - 留言反馈 - 联系我们:wmxa8@hotmail.com
© 2014 bubuko.com 版权所有
打开技术之扣,分享程序人生!